DGH headed expansion inserts have a knurled brass body internally threaded with integral spreader plate, suitable for Thermoplastics and Thermoset plastics. They are fast and economical to install, provide high strength threads and designed for use in blind holes. When the insert is in position, the expansion spreader is forced down, manually or automatically. The ears of the spreader move down the slots to expand the shield, without contacting the threads. For optimum performance of the insert the hole must not exceed .05mm above the body diameter (drilled hole) or taper on a moulded hole. Floor of hole must be flat. Floor thickness should be at least 1/2 insert diameter.
